The correct answer is the option stating that the day acknowledges the suffering and loss caused by the forced removal of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ander children from their families.
The correct answer accurately identifies that National Sorry Day is about acknowledging the 'Stolen Generations'—the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ander children who were forcibly removed from their families under past government laws. It is a day focused on healing and expressing regret for the pain caused by these policies.
